
Weathered metallic meteorite candidate
Unclassified meteorite; appearance possibly iron meteorite or stony-iron material
AI-generated identification · may be incorrectIrregular elongated gray-brown mass with a rough, weathered surface and possible oxidation; metallic luster is not clearly visible. Meteorite identification requires density, magnetism, streak, and laboratory Ni/Co or petrographic testing; hardness is typically about 5–7 Mohs.
